A weaving frame can be used to weave in a variety of ways and is portable, providing an enjoyable experience when weaving. To weave the warp yarn, we suggest using a very sturdy one (like the one we sell), which is wound back and forth between the teeth of the beam. As weft you can use a wide variety of materials (such as novelty yarns as well as sticks, feathers, and fabric - etc. There is no end to what you can do). The size of the weaving frame limits the size of the project. Connecting multiple pieces with sewing or other methods can create larger projects. Traditional rug looms can weave long patches of fabric on rug looms. Weaving frames do not allow you to do this. Beka's website features a Rigid Heddle Loom designed for long lengths of fabric, so you can see those when you visit the site.

A good rule of thumb is to purchase the largest loom possible when you're learning to weave. The ability to warp small areas makes making smaller projects much easier. However, if you want to work on an even bigger project, you'll have a bigger area to choose from. In addition, the top and bottom two inches of a loom are not used because you need to be able to tie off warp threads and tuck them beneath. Having said that, I chose this 20 x 18 loom with stand since I can lay it on my lap, put it on an angled small plastic table that I have, or place it on a flat surface. Thus, it is a very flexible piece of weaving for different weaving techniques and stitch patterns. I have tried warping six different book marks on it at a time over the years.
